Monday blues of deceased-donor liver transplantation

Insights

Fewer deceased-donor liver transplants occurred on Mondays, indicating potential improvements in organ donation coordination. This study highlights opportunities to increase organ supply and save more lives.

Background:

  • Global shortage of deceased-donor organs for transplantation.
  • Identifying strategies to secure more organs can improve patient outcomes.
  • Optimizing organ procurement is crucial for meeting transplant demand.

Purpose of the Study:

  • To analyze the weekly distribution of deceased-donor liver transplantations (DDLTs).
  • To identify potential disparities in DDLT rates across different days of the week.
  • To explore factors influencing organ donation activity.

Main Methods:

  • Retrospective analysis of 237 DDLTs performed between January 2000 and December 2009.
  • Comparison of DDLT numbers across all days of the week.
  • Statistical analysis to determine significant differences in DDLT rates.

Main Results:

  • DDLTs were significantly less frequent on Mondays compared to other days (P<0.05).
  • Fewer organ donor consents were obtained on Sundays, impacting Monday transplant numbers.
  • A consistent weekly trend was observed, unaffected by increased graft availability.

Conclusions:

  • Deceased-donor organ donation activities show a significant weekly disparity, with lower rates on Mondays.
  • Opportunities exist to enhance organ donation coordination and reduce potential wastage.
  • Addressing these disparities could increase the organ supply for patients awaiting transplantation.
